微波EDA网,见证研发工程师的成长!
首页 > 应用设计 > 消费类电子 > 基于LonWorks技术的集中式空调系统

基于LonWorks技术的集中式空调系统

时间:07-08 来源:互联网 点击:
4.2.4 其他电路

晶体振荡器电路:为神经元芯片提供工作时钟。
复位电路:用于智能节点通电时的复位。
Service电路:包括Service按钮和Service指示灯。其中Service按钮是专为将智能节点安装到网络而设置的。Service指示灯主要是在诊断神经元芯片固件状态时用于指示信息。

4.3 软件设计

4.3.1 软件设计简介

智能节点的软件程序采用Neuron C语言编写。它在标准C的基础上进行了自然扩展,直接支持Neuron芯片的固化软件。其内部包括一个多任务调度程序,采用事件驱动编程结构,所以整个节点的软件功能由若干个事件驱动完成。其中包括:复位事件,主要完成系统的一些变量的初始化;定时器溢出事件,完成50 ms的定时循环采集I/O事件,包括接收报警、采集温度、流量等信息;网络变量更新事件,获取其他节点的信息及服务器修改的网络变量。

4.3.2 PID控制算法及程序设计

本系统包括对冷热源设备、空调机、风机盘管、水泵、加压风机等的控制,涉及到的控制方法主要是PID控制,这里举例说明系统运用最多的水阀PID调节的运算方法及程序的实现。

在工业控制系统中,常采用模拟PID控制系统,其控制规律如下:


其中,KP为比例增益,TI为积分时间常数,TD为微分时间常数,u(t)为控制量,e(t)为偏差。为便于实现程序控制和编程,采用数字增量式PID控制系统。如图3所示。


将(1)式换成差分方程并作适当近似:


T为采样时间。考虑到水阀通过调节冷热水流量控制风机送风温度,设定温度一般不变,为一阶恒值控制系统。参照工程实践,取KP=4,KI=KP(T/TI)=0.02KP,KD=0。采样时间T可以在编程序时自行修改,这里取1 s,e(k)为温度差,单位为℃。数字PID增量型控制算法流程如图4所示。


5 结束语


集中式空调系统采用LonWorks技术进行通信和控制,达到预期控制要求。采用Lonworks技术开发的集中式空调系统可靠性高、易维护、具有较高的性能价格比,同时可方便地对系统功能进行扩展升级,满足工程实际需要。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top